Original language description
The goal of this contribution is to introduce some approaches to uncertainty mod- eling in a way accessible to non-specialists. Elements of the Monte Carlo method, polynomial chaos method, the method of stochastic differential equation transformation, the Dempster-Shafer approach, fuzzy set theory, and the worst (case) scenario method are presented.
